Unplugged Vacation Destinations

Technology is amazing and it’s changed the world.  It’s changed how we communicate and who we communicate with and it’s drastically changed how we work.  We live in a digital world where we are constantly on our phones, laptops and tablets checking email or updating our social media (for work or for personal use).  And while in some ways this makes it easier for us to connect and get work done, it also has a huge impact on our lives and our health.  Heavy technology use has been linked to higher stress levels because we never disconnect.  Even on vacation, we are checking our emails and responding to people and as such we really never leave our jobs behind.  We don’t get that separation that vacations used to give us where we can’t be reached and out of the office really meant out of the office.

To have a true unplugged vacation, sometimes you need to go somewhere where you can’t be tempted to check email.  Many of us are weak and will peek at our phones or laptops even if we made a promise to ourselves to unplug and with so many places that have wifi, it’s not hard to cheat.  So, book a trip to a place where you just can’t connect (or it’s hard to) and it will force you to put your device down and see the world.  One of the major plusses to picking an unplugged vacation destination is that they are also some of the world’s most pristine and untouched places.  Which is not only perfect for a vacation, but a honeymoon as well.  And some of these places even hold weddings too!  In my books, that is a win all around.  Check out these unplugged vacation destinations, perfect for you to get off the grid and get back into your life.
